| #include <lib/procfs/cpp/internal/environ.h> |
| #include <lib/vfs/cpp/pseudo_file.h> |
| #include <unistd.h> |
| |
| namespace procfs { |
| namespace internal { |
| |
| // TODO(abarth): What is a reasonable maximum size? |
| static constexpr size_t kMaxEnvironSize = 32 * 1024; |
| |
| std::unique_ptr<vfs::PseudoFile> CreateEnviron() { |
| return std::make_unique<vfs::PseudoFile>( |
| kMaxEnvironSize, [](std::vector<uint8_t>* out, size_t max_bytes) { |
| size_t bytes_remaining = max_bytes; |
| for (char** env = environ; *env; ++env) { |
| size_t len = strlen(*env) + 1; // Include the null byte. |
| if (len > bytes_remaining) { |
| break; |
| } |
| std::copy(*env, *env + len, std::back_inserter(*out)); |
| bytes_remaining -= len; |
| } |
| return ZX_OK; |
| }); |
| } |
| |
| } // namespace internal |
| } // namespace procfs |
